Handover note — evening shift. Mira, the Veltrane Biologics sample shipment (six chilled totes) for Corrow Labs is staged in Bay 3, cold chain verified at 18:40. Gel packs were swapped an hour ago; next check due at 22:00. Paperwork is clipped to tote one, manifest signed. The Harwick Couriers driver arrives around 23:15. Before release, follow the confidential hand-over instruction below exactly as written.

drop instructions, hahip-badug: the quenox ralath courier leaves the kaseth fraiel rusiel tameth belys istdor ralion giliel ledger at gate 7830 under passcode 165413

Subject: Reseller Programme Update

Team,

The Cobalt Partner Programme launches across all branches next month. Branch managers should complete onboarding for local resellers of the Fenwick tool range and confirm stock allocations by the 15th. Margins and tier criteria are unchanged from the draft circulated earlier. Training sessions run weekly until launch. The confidential note directly below summarises the related business plans.

internal memo for yagef-yafop: Framirix Partners plans to lower the Olimir list price by 50.8 percent in March. The board signed off on a budget of $411.8 million for Project Wenion. The renewal with Gilixox Systems closes at $167.9 million a year, 63.8 percent below the last contract. Project Casix slips by two quarters because of the audit delay.

Q: Why did monthly partitions stop rotating on Ledgerpine? A: The partition job creates next-month tables on the 25th. If it fails, new rows land in the overflow partition and queries slow down. Re-run the rotation task, verify the new partition exists, then drain overflow. Do not drop partitions manually. The rotation job reads its config from the sealed ops vault; to open that vault during an incident, enter the recovery passphrase shown below.

vault phrase of yaguf-hahaf = druath-holix

Subject: Large-Deal Discount Policy Update

Team,

Effective immediately, discounts above 18% on deals exceeding the large-deal threshold require sign-off from the regional commercial office at Wrenfield. Branch managers may approve up to 12% independently. This replaces the interim guidance issued last spring. Tracking will run through the standard deal desk process, with monthly exception reporting. The reasoning behind this tightening, tied to our forward plans, is summarised below.

board note of tagug-hahag: Praionax Logistics is in early talks to buy Julaxek Group for about $36.3 million. The Julmir launch date is March 1, and nothing goes to the press before then.